About Northstar Behavioral Health Network — Residential Treatment
Northstar Behavioral Health Network, situated in Fergus Falls, MN, is a leading rehabilitation center dedicated to helping adult men overcome substance use challenges. This facility provides a variety of treatment options, including hospital inpatient care, long-term residential programs, and 24-hour residential support. With a strong emphasis on 12-step facilitation, anger management, and brief intervention techniques, Northstar Behavioral Health Network tailors its services to meet the needs of clients who are dealing with both mental health issues and substance use disorders. The center specifically serves adult and young adult males, fostering a nurturing environment that promotes effective recovery. Inpatient & Residential Programs at Northstar Behavioral Health Network
| Type of Care | Substance use treatment |
| Service Settings | Hospital inpatient/24-hour hospital inpatient, Long-term residential, Residential/24-hour residential, Short-term residential |
| Medications Offered | Bupr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ment |

This center provides medication-assisted treatment (MAT) using Bupr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ment. These FDA-approved medications help man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. A physician will determine the appropriate protocol based on your individual assessment.
Inpatient programs typically follow a structured schedule that includes morning wellness activities, individual therapy sessions, group counseling, educational workshops, and evening recovery meetings. Meals, medication management, and rest periods are built into each day. The consistent routine helps establish healthy habits that support long-term sobriety.
Young adult tracks address the unique challenges of this age group, including peer pressure, identity formation, and transitioning to independence. These programs often include career counseling and life skills development alongside traditional addiction therapy.
Family involvement strengthens long-term recovery outcomes. This facility may offer family therapy sessions, educational workshops, and designated visitation times. Some programs include a family weekend or multi-family group sessions. Contact the center to learn about their specific family programming.
Continuing care planning begins before discharge and may include step-down to outpatient services, referrals to sober living homes, alumni group meetings, and connections to community recovery resources. Many facilities maintain alumni networks that provide ongoing peer support and accountability.
